Budget airlines like Vietjet have made flying accessible to millions, but I wonder if their ultra-low fares are actually costing us more in the long run. Last year, I flew from Hanoi to Da Nang for 400,000 VND one-way, but after adding baggage, seat selection, and a meal that cost as much as a restaurant dinner, the total came close to a full-service ticket. The hidden fees and constant delays make me question whether the savings are real or just an illusion. Should we really celebrate these low-cost carriers when the true price is paid in convenience and reliability?
